A battle is the best way to describe this regatta with over half the field of competitors in real contention for the final two qualifying spots.  The sailors also battled the wind and waves out on the course Sunday as strong steady winds overnight stacked up some waves for the boats to battle through.  One rotation in the race committee strongly advised drysuits be donned by those lucky enough to have these necessities.  Several schools dropped out as the boats battled it out on the water. In the end the conditions also took there toll on Villanova with a couple of knock downs keeping our score just a bit too high to hang on to a qualifying birth.
